esg多因子量化策略 代码

esg多因子量化策略 代码


2024年4月14日发(作者:)

esg多因子量化策略 代码

【实用版】

目录

多因子量化策略概述

多因子量化策略的代码实现

多因子量化策略的优缺点分析

多因子量化策略的应用前景

正文

一、ESG 多因子量化策略概述

ESG 多因子量化策略是一种基于环境(Environment)、社会(Social)

和治理(Governance)三个维度的投资策略。这种策略通过评估企业在这

三个方面的表现,以量化的方式选择具有投资价值的股票。ESG 多因子量

化策略旨在实现经济和社会双重效益,帮助投资者在获取投资收益的同时,

推动企业改善其在环境、社会和治理方面的表现。

二、ESG 多因子量化策略的代码实现

ESG 多因子量化策略的实现主要依赖于编程语言,如 Python。通过

编写代码,可以方便地实现对企业 ESG 数据的收集、整理和分析。以下

是一个简单的 ESG 多因子量化策略代码框架:

```python

import pandas as pd

import numpy as np

# 获取股票数据

def get_stock_data(stock_code, start_date, end_date):

# 使用相应的库获取股票数据

第 1 页 共 3 页

pass

# 计算 ESG 因子

def calculate_esg_factors(stock_data):

# 计算环境、社会和治理方面的因子

pass

# 计算股票的 ESG 多因子得分

def calculate_esg_score(stock_data):

# 计算 ESG 因子的加权平均值

pass

# 选择投资组合

def select_portfolio(stock_data, esg_score_threshold):

# 根据 ESG 多因子得分选择投资组合

pass

# 回测

def backtest(portfolio, stock_data, start_date, end_date):

# 回测投资组合的表现

pass

```

三、ESG 多因子量化策略的优缺点分析

1.优点:

(1)系统性地考虑了企业在环境、社会和治理方面的表现,有助于

提高投资决策的全面性;

第 2 页 共 3 页

(2)量化的方式使得投资过程更加客观、公正,降低人为因素的干

扰;

(3)有助于推动企业改善其在环境、社会和治理方面的表现,实现

经济和社会双重效益。

2.缺点:

(1)ESG 数据的获取和处理较为困难,可能影响策略的实施效果;

(2)ESG 多因子量化策略的实施需要一定的技术支持,对投资者的

要求较高;

(3)回测结果可能受到市场环境等因素的影响,实际操作中可能存

在风险。

四、ESG 多因子量化策略的应用前景

随着我国资本市场的发展和 ESG 理念的普及,ESG 多因子量化策略

在投资领域具有广泛的应用前景。投资者可以通过运用这种策略,实现经

济和社会双重效益,推动企业改善其在环境、社会和治理方面的表现。

第 3 页 共 3 页


发布者:admin,转转请注明出处:http://www.yc00.com/news/1713067014a2176249.html

相关推荐

发表回复

评论列表(0条)

  • 暂无评论

联系我们

400-800-8888

在线咨询: QQ交谈

邮件:admin@example.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信